Beltane Feast - Polly Baldwin and the Jolly Allotment crew will cook a seasonal fire feast using what’s in season, such as wild garlic, asparagus, rhubarb, and pickled magnolia. Everything is cooked outdoors over flames and coals, then served as a generous communal meal. Polly is known for her plant-led fire-cooking, and her slow-cooked dishes tend to convert even the most committed meat-eaters.
